Sinn und Zweck der alternativen JOINS
Johannes Völlinger
- datenbank
Hi!
Ich wollte mal fragen, ob mir jemand den Sinn und Zweck der RIGHT/LEFT, OUTER und CROSS JOINS bei MySQL erklären kann. Welche Vorteile bietet einem diese Spezifizierung im Gegensatz zum normalen Join und wie genau funktionieren sie?
Danke im vorraus!
Johannes
Moin!
Ich wollte mal fragen, ob mir jemand den Sinn und Zweck der RIGHT/LEFT, OUTER und CROSS JOINS bei MySQL erklären kann. Welche Vorteile bietet einem diese Spezifizierung im Gegensatz zum normalen Join und wie genau funktionieren sie?
Definiere "normaler JOIN". Vermutlich meinst du "SELECT spalten FROM table1,table2". Das ist in der Tat der schlechteste JOIN, den du machen kannst (es sei denn, du brauchst genau das, was er macht).
Mehr Info:
http://www.little-idiot.de/mysql/mysql-118.html
Da sollte so ziemlich alles erklärt sein, was JOINs angeht
- Sven Rautenberg